ELA PROFICIENCY. Proficiency Rate: The PCSC will use the proficiency rates as determined by the Idaho Accountability Framework and reported via the Idaho Report Card. Math and ELA Proficiency Rubric Exceeds Standard The school’s proficiency rate is greater than one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group, or the school’s proficiency average is in 90th percentile of all Idaho schools. Meets Standard The school’s proficiency rate is equal to the mean or falls between the mean and one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group. Approaches Standard The school’s proficiency rate falls between the mean and one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group. Does Not Meet Standard The school’s proficiency rate is more than one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group, OR the school has been identified for comprehensive or targeted support for three consecutive years as per the Idaho Consolidated Plan. Growth Rubric Math Exceeds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ency is greater than one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group, OR the school’s growth rate is in the 90th percentile of all Idaho public schools. Meets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ency is equal to the mean or falls between the mean and one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group, OR the growth rate increased by at least 10% over the previous year. Approaches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ency falls between the mean and one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group. Does Not Meet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ment made adequate growth toward proficiency is more than one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group. Growth Rubric ELA Exceeds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ency is greater than one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group, OR the school’s growth rate is in the 90th percentile of all Idaho public schools. Meets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ency is equal to the mean or falls between the mean and one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group, OR the growth rate increased by at least 10% over the previous year. Approaches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ment but who did make adequate growth toward proficiency falls between the mean and one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group. Does Not Meet Standard The percentage of students in grades 3-8 who did not achieve proficiency on the current year’s assessment made adequate growth toward proficiency is more than one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group.

Literacy Proficiency Rubric Exceeds Standard The school’s proficiency rate on the spring administration of the statewide literacy assessment is greater than one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group; OR The fall to spring change in proficiency rate is 20% or greater. Meets Standard The school’s proficiency on the spring administration of the statewide literacy assessment is equal to the mean or within one standard deviation above the mean of the identified comparison group; OR the school’s fall to spring change in proficiency rate is between 10%-19%. Approaches Standard The school’s proficiency on the spring administration of the statewide literacy assessment falls within one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group. Does Not Meet Standard The school’s proficiency rate on the spring administration of the statewide literacy assessment is more than one standard deviation below the mean of the identified comparison group.
